Transaction 93ff418630e115a969fafe9dd616b7001c56f4235cd01d106bcd49dce58fa794

2 Input
2 Outputs
  • 93ff418630e115a969fafe9dd616b7001c56f4235cd01d106bcd49dce58fa794:0
  • value  5180072
    address  16k4jqTtWPx3tUE6Ve4ZQySCtBxijxRUoH
  • 93ff418630e115a969fafe9dd616b7001c56f4235cd01d106bcd49dce58fa794:1
  • value  15917400
    address  32DEuygq12XrqrC2noGUjnxQkieTQ7rShL